In addition to purchasing a Fahlo bracelet, there are many other things that you can do to celebrate Earth Day and protect the environment. Here are just a few ideas:

  1. Clean up your local beach or park: Spend some time picking up litter and trash in your local area. This can help to keep our oceans and other natural areas clean and healthy.
  2. Plant a tree: Trees help to absorb carbon dioxide from the atmosphere, which can help to reduce the effects of climate change. Planting a tree is a great way to help the environment and beautify your community.
  3. Reduce your plastic use: Plastic is a major source of pollution in our oceans and other natural areas. You can reduce your plastic use by bringing reusable bags, bottles, and containers with you when you go out.
  4. Conserve water: Water is a precious resource, and conserving it can help to protect the environment. Take shorter showers, fix leaky faucets, and avoid watering your lawn during the hottest parts of the day.
